Coconut Chicken Rice is an easy, no-fuss rice-cooker meal where marinated chopped chicken legs cook right on top of rice, with coconut water standing in for the usual cooking liquid. The coconut water adds a gentle sweetness, while soy sauce, oyster sauce, ginger, and cooking wine bring a deep savoury aroma—finished with fresh green onions mixed through for a clean, comforting bite.
